Killzone 2 blow-out December 4th

Put it in your diaries folks. Next Thursday will mark the end of a Killzone 2 single-player embargo. The dams will break on the 4th December.

Yes, the game doesn’t release until February next year, but after a successful online multiplayer beta, which ends this Sunday, Sony is keen to reward gamers with another peak at the game's single-player campaign.

Now out of pre-alpha build, you’ll get an extended glimpse at an updated build of previously seen levels, but you'll also experience completely new environments. And even, a new boss fight. Imagine that.

We’ve just gone live with our Killzone 2 hands-on, and next week we'll be able to bring you more goodies here at Gamezine.co.uk.

As cpu technology improves, engineers are constantly finding ways to minaturise the die sizes. ie: fit the same amount of transistors into smaller spaces.

When the PS3 was released, cpu die sizes was at a 90nm (nanometre) process ......and I made a mistake before, they've already moved to a 65nm process and are scheduled to move to a 45nm process in early 2009....surprise surprise...around when Killzone 2 is going to be released.

To put it simply, smaller = easier to cool and cheaper to produce.

A smaller cpu die size will probably come with a slight redesign in the motherboard as there is less power (electrical) and less cooling needed but there is no change in game performance like an upgraded pc.
